Jessica Karen Jewel Harrison
27th October 2000 - 26th November 2007
Jessica Karen Jewel Harrison passed gently away on the 26th of November 2007. She was at home in New Marske, in her Daddy's arms, with her Mammy cuddling her and with her favourite Disney CD playing on her stereo. She had fought cancer for two years and had smiled throughout. She showed dignity and courage far beyond her years.
Jessica lived only 7 years, but gave and received more love and joy in this time than many experience in decades. People seemed to fall in love with Jessica. She was incredibly bright, creative, loving, funny and kind, but none of these adjectives can adequately describe her infectious personality or the effect she had on people. The nurses who cared for Jessica on Ward 16 of the RVI nicknamed her "Smiler".
Jessica will be remembered and loved by many people and by her Mammy, Daddy and little brother Jack, to whom she was "Ecka" and the best playmate in the world.
She was a source of incredible pride for her Mammy and Daddy, who feel blessed that they could call this beautiful, intelligent, selfless little girl their daughter.
She will be missed greatly, until we are with her again.
